Added Dynamic routing on the table name

This commit is contained in:
2025-02-22 23:49:05 +05:30
parent 762e246ccd
commit 89af132577
+13 -2
View File
@@ -1,10 +1,21 @@
import { useNavigate } from "react-router-dom";
const Td = ({ children }) => { const Td = ({ children }) => {
console.log(children); const navigate = useNavigate();
return ( return (
<tr className="odd:bg-white odd:dark:bg-gray-900 even:bg-gray-50 even:dark:bg-gray-800 border-b dark:border-gray-700 border-gray-200"> <tr className="odd:bg-white odd:dark:bg-gray-900 even:bg-gray-50 even:dark:bg-gray-800 border-b dark:border-gray-700 border-gray-200">
<td className="px-6 py-4">{children.name}</td> <td
className="px-6 py-4"
onClick={() => {
console.log("Td", children._id);
navigate(`farmpage/${children._id}`);
}}
>
{children.name}
</td>
<td className="px-6 py-4">{children.location}</td> <td className="px-6 py-4">{children.location}</td>
<td className="px-6 py-4">{children.soilType}</td> <td className="px-6 py-4">{children.soilType}</td>
<td className="px-6 py-4">{children.size}</td>
<td className="px-6 py-4"> <td className="px-6 py-4">
<a <a
href="#" href="#"